Straight Hair

A straight haired mullet is crisp, architectural, and sharp. Clean lines at the front and sides give way to a longer, flowing back section that lands with real intention. Bold without being loud.

Wavy Hair

A wavy mullet brings natural movement and body to every layer. The back section cascades with effortless texture, while the front sits with just enough control to balance the whole shape. A layered mullet on wavy hair is a particular favourite of ours for the sheer amount of personality it delivers.

Mullet Variations That Spark Inspo

Mullets are far more varied than most people realise. Here is a look at the range of styles we love creating at Delilah:

  • Short Mullet: cropped closely at the sides and front with a shorter, neatly finished back. Understated but unmistakably a mullet. Great for those easing into the style.
  • Tapered Mullet: the sides are faded or tapered rather than blunt-cut, creating a cleaner, more polished silhouette that works beautifully in professional environments.
  • Long Mullet: maximum drama, maximum commitment. The back length is allowed to really run, creating a fluid, striking contrast with the tighter front and sides.
  • Layered Mullet: layers throughout the back and sides add texture and movement, softening the overall shape and making the style incredibly wearable day to day.
  • Textured Mullet: choppy, lived-in, and deliberately undone. Works across all hair types and sits right at the centre of what feels fresh and contemporary right now.
